Backyard Elegance: Large Outdoor Fountains It is also possible to place your outdoor water fountain near a wall since they do not need to be hooked to a nearby pond. Moreover, it is no longer necessary to excavate, deal with a complicated installation procedure or clean the pond. Since this feature is self-contained, no plumbing work is necessary. Remember, however, to put in water at consistent intervals. Your pond and the nearby area are certain to get dirty at some point so be sure to drain the water from the basin and replace it with clean water.Stone and metal are most prevalent elements used to construct garden wall fountains even though they can be manufactured from other materials as well. You need to know the style you are shooting for in order to select the best material. It is best to shop for garden wall fountains which are uncomplicated to install, hand-crafted and lightweight. In addition, be certain to buy a fountain which necessitates minimal maintenance.
Even though installing certain fountains can be difficult, the majority take little effort because the only parts which demand special care are the re-circulating pump and the hardware to hang them. It is very simple to liven up your garden with these types of fountains.

From Where Did Water Fountains Emerge?
Pope Nicholas V, himself a learned man, ruled the Roman Catholic Church from 1397 to 1455 during which time he commissioned many translations of old classic Greek texts into Latin. Embellishing Rome and making it the worthy capital of the Christian world was at the core of his objectives. In 1453 the Pope instigated the repairing of the Aqua Vergine, an historic Roman aqueduct which had carried clean drinking water into the city from eight miles away. A mostra, a monumental dedicatory fountain constructed by ancient Romans to mark the point of arrival of an aqueduct, was a custom which was restored by Nicholas V. The architect Leon Battista Alberti was directed by the Pope to put up a wall fountain where we now find the Trevi Fountain. Changes and extensions, included in the repaired aqueduct, eventually supplied the Trevi Fountain and the well-known baroque fountains in the Piazza del Popolo and Piazza Navona with the necessary water supply.

Your Outdoor Garden Fountain: Upkeep & Routine Service
Setting up an outdoor wall fountain demands that you take into account the dimensions of the space where you are going to install it. It will require a strong wall to support its overall weight. Areas or walls that are smaller will call for a lightweight fountain. You will need to have an electrical plug in proximity to the fountain so it can be powered. There are many different types of fountains, each with their own set of simple, step-by-step directions. Most outside wall fountains are available in "for-dummies" style kits that will give you everything you need to properly install it. In the kit you will find all the needed elements: a submersible pump, hoses and basin, or reservoir. Depending on its size, the basin can normally be hidden quite easily amongst the plants. Once installed, wall fountains typically only need to have some light maintenance and regular cleaning.
It is vital to replenish the water regularly so that it stays clean. Rubbish such as branches, leaves or dirt should be cleared away quickly. Ensure that your outdoor wall fountain is protected from freezing winter temperatures. Bring your pump inside when the weather turns very cold and freezes the water so as to avoid any possible damage, like as cracking. To sum up, your outdoor wall fountain will continue to be an amazing add-on to your garden if you keep it well cared for and well maintained.
